What are conductors?
Materials that allow electricity to flow easily through them.
What is a closed circuit?
This circuit allows electricity to flow because it has a complete path.

This phenomenon occurs when you rub a balloon on your hair and then use it to pick up small pieces of paper.
Static electricity
What are insulators?
These materials do NOT allow electricity to flow easily through them and are used for safety.
What circuit component provides the electrical energy that powers the circuit?
A battery
When you plug in a space heater, electrical energy is transformed into this type of energy.
Thermal energy
This circuit component is represented by a gap or break in the diagram and controls the flow of electricity.
A switch

From this list, identify which materials are good conductors: copper wire, rubber glove, wooden pencil, steel spoon, plastic fork.
copper wire and steel spoon
What is an open circuit?
When a switch is open it prevents electricity from flowing
This electrical device performs work by attracting metal objects when currents flow through wire wrapped around a nail.
An electromagnet
In a closed circuit with a battery, wires and a light bulb, which component transforms electrical energy into light energy.
The light bulb
Miles removed clothes from the dryer, he noticed that his sock was stuck to his shirt. Why?
The socks and shirt had different types of electric charges after tumbling together.
Why are electrical wires are covered with rubber or plastic coating?
This is because rubber and plastic are insulators that prevent dangerous electrical flow and protect people from electric shock
